Белый свет –
он действительно, белый?
На этот вопрос отвечает предмет «ФИЗИКА»
В 1666 г. Исаак Ньютон с помощью стеклянной призмы впервые исследовал белый свет и установил его сложный состав.
видео
Белый свет – не белый,
он имеет сложный состав - спектр:
КРАСНЫЙ - К_аждый
ОРАНЖЕВЫЙ - О_хотник
ЖЕЛТЫЙ – Ж_елает
ЗЕЛЕНЫЙ - З_нать
ГОЛУБОЙ - Г_де
СИНИЙ - С_идит
ФИОЛЕТОВЫЙ - Ф_азан
Однако:
Т.е. Мы видим три основных цвета –
красный , зеленый, синий, и их сочетания
Красный – Red (R)
Зеленый – Green (G)
Синий – Blue (B)
Такая система восприятия цвета была названа R G B ,
применима для всех устройств,
излучающих свет (прожекторы, экраны телевизоров,
мониторов. планшетов, телефонов и т.д)
К предмету «Физика» подключаем предмет
«Информатика и ИКТ»
Любой экран монитора, телефона, планшета состоит из отдельных, очень маленьких по размеру элементов, каждый из которых не зависит друг от друга и называется
ПИКСЕЛЬ – PIXEL
Количество пикселей по горизонтали и вертикали составляют растр изображения: 800х600
800
600
Пиксель черно-белого изображения или
не светится (черный-0) . или светится (белый -1, )
0 и 1 – это 1 бит –минимальная единица количества информации.
Т.е. 1 пиксель
черно-белого изображения занимает 1 бит памяти компьютера.
Задача 1.
Черно-белое (без градаций серого) растровое графическое изображение имеет размер 10´10 точек. Какой объем памяти займет это изображение?
Решение:
I памяти = I * X * Y
I памяти = 1 * 10 * 10 = 100 бит = 12,5 байт
Пиксель цветного экрана очевидно состоит из 3 участков: R, G, B
Т.е . на 1 пиксель цветного устройства требуется 3 бита памяти.
Вспоминаем единую формулу для подсчета количества информации в сообщениях (содержательный и алфавитный подходы ), а также кодирования различных видов информации:
N=2 i
В нашем случае N – количество цветов, которыми может светится цветной пиксель, I – количество памяти в битах для хранения цвета 1 пикселя, называемое глубиной цвета
Рассчитываем количество цветов, которыми светится цветной пиксель:
N = 2 3 = 8 цветов
Задание №1 . Если участок цветного пикселя не светится,
обозначаем 0, если светится -1.
R
G
0
0
0
B
Цвет
0
0
0
1
0
1
0
1
1
0
1
1
0
1
0
1
1
1
0
1
1
Всего 8 цветов на экранах устройств. Это действительно так?
Конечно, нет! 0 и 1 – это минимальная и максимальная
яркость участка пикселя. Изменяя яркость свечения
RGB участков пикселя, можно получить миллионы различных оттенков цвета. Например, в графическом редакторе PAINT яркость R, G и B может изменяться от 0 до 255 (всего 256=2 8 градаций яркости). Тогда каждый пиксель может передать 256*256*256=2 8 *2 8 *2 8 =16 777 216 оттенков.
Согласно формуле N=2 i каждый такой пиксель будет занимать 8*8*8=24 бита памяти.
Задача №2
Какой объем памяти в Кбайтах будет занимать растровое изображение из палитры в 256 цветов при разрешающей способности монитора 960 на 600.
Решение:
Для кодирования 256 цветов требуется 8 бит (2 8 =256). Изображение займет объем памяти равный 960*600*8бит=4 608 000 бит = 576 000 байт = 562,5 Кбайт
Задача №3
Какой объем информации потребуется, чтобы закодировать картинку, состоящую из 64 на 128 цветных точек, если цвет точки формируется тремя цветами с 8 градациями яркости.
Решение:
Для построения цветного изображения яркость каждого из 3-х цветов разбиты на 8 градаций (уровней). Тогда для кодирования яркости одного цвета потребуется 3 бита информации (2 3 =8), а для кодирования цвета точки 3*3=6 битов.
Изображение займет объем памяти равный 64*128*6 бит=49 152 бит = 6 144 байт = 6 Кбайт
Решите задачи.
1. В цветовой модели RGB для кодирования одного пикселя используется 3 байта. Фотографию размером 2048x1536 пикселей сохранили в виде несжатого файла с использованием RGB-кодирования. Определите размер получившегося файла в Кб.
Ответ: ____
2. Для хранения растрового изображения размером 128*128 пикселей отвели 4 килобайта памяти. Каково максимально возможное число цветов в палитре изображения? Ответ: _____
3. Укажите минимальный объем памяти (в килобайтах), достаточный для хранения любого растрового изображения размером 64*64 пикселя, если известно, что в изображении используется палитра из 256 цветов. Саму палитру хранить не нужно. Ответ: _____
4. Для хранения растрового изображения размером 64*64 пикселя отвели 512 байтов памяти. Каково максимально возможное число цветов в палитре изображения? Ответ: _____